Abstract

The invention discloses a mobile phone and a camera lens, wherein the camera lens comprises a camera module light sensitive chip and a lens. An effective imaging region of the lens in the scheme is set into a rectangular effective imaging region; the rectangular effective imaging region and an optical sensing region of the camera module light sensitive chip have the same shape but have different dimensions. In the scheme, according to the dimension relationship of the optical sensing region of the camera module light sensitive chip and the rectangular effective imaging region, a is greater than or equal to b but is smaller than or equal to b+0.3mm. Compared with the round lens condition in the prior art, the mobile phone and the camera lens provided by the invention have the advantages that the length dimension of the rectangular effective imaging region is effectively reduced; correspondingly, the length dimension of the lens can be correspondingly reduced, so that the space of a display screen occupied by the lens installation in the length direction is reduced; during the lens installation, the side frame width of the display screen used for installing the lens can be properly reduced; the screen ratio is properly increased; the attractive appearance of the mobile communication equipment is improved; the adaptation to the development trends of the mobile communication equipment is realized; high practicability and creativity are realized.

Description

technical field [0001] The invention relates to the technical field of mobile communication equipment, in particular to a mobile phone and a lens. Background technique [0002] The shape of the optical sensing area 01 of the sensor chip of the camera module is generally a rectangular shape with an aspect ratio of 4:3 or 16:9, and the lens covering the sensor chip of the camera module is generally circular in design, and the effective effect of the lens is The imaging area 02 is correspondingly circular, and the diameter of the effective imaging area 02 of the lens is at least the diagonal length of the optical sensing area 01, in order to completely cover the optical sensing area 01 of the sensor chip of the camera module, then the lens The size of the effective imaging area 02 of the lens must be larger than the size of the optical sensing area 01 of the sensor chip of the camera module, and the effective imaging area 01 of the lens will have a part of the structure located...
